Nipponzan Myohoji was founded in 1917 by Nichidatsu Fujii originating from Nichiren Buddhism. We practice the order to chant “Na Mu Myo Ho Ren Ge Kyo“ (derived from the Lotus Sutra) and actively engage in the peace movement worldwide by organizing walks for nuclear disarmament …

Daisho-in (大聖院, Daishōin) is one of the most important temples of Shingon Buddhism. It is located at the base of Mount Misen, on which the sect's founder, Kobo Daishi, first began the practice of Buddhism on the island of Miyajima.
